Reconstitution
Allow the vial and reconstitution buffer to equilibrate to room temperature. Briefly centrifuge or tap down the vial to ensure that all lyophilized powder is collected at the bottom of the vial. For the reconstitution of this product, we recommend adding PBS or sterile water to achieve a final antibody concentration of 1 mg/mL. Allow the vial to reconstitute for 10-15 minutes at room temperature with gentle agitation. Avoid vigorous shaking that can cause foaming and antibody denaturation. Aliquot into volumes based on your experiment and store liquid protein at -20°C or -80°C for long time.

Target

Full Name
SYAP1
Function
Plays a role in adipocyte differentiation by promoting mTORC2-mediated phosphorylation of AKT1 at 'Ser-473' after growth factor stimulation (PubMed:23300339).

Cellular Location
Cytoplasm, perinuclear region
Golgi apparatus
Perikaryon
Cell projection, axon
Cell projection, dendrite
Cell projection, growth cone
Presynaptic cell membrane
Postsynaptic cell membrane
Membrane
Localizes to cholinergic neuromuscular junctions and in actin-rich growth cone regions (By similarity).
Membrane-associated in a epidermal growth factor (EGF)-dependent manner (PubMed:23300339).
PTM
Phosphorylated. Phosphorylation increases in a mTORC2-mediated manner in response to epidermal growth factor (EGF) stimulation.
